Marca: if Messi wins the World Cup, he will be equal to Maradona

December 14 Argentina qualified for the World Cup final, coach Scaroni said after the match, “I have said this many times, for me, there is no doubt that Messi is the best player in history,” Marca said. Messi has always been the best player in this World Cup, and he is expected to compete with shoulder ball king Maradona.
In the fifth World Cup of his career, Messi contributed five goals (three penalties) in six games, which he confirmed again yesterday, when the 35-year-old Messi made a pass and won the MVP in the game against Croatia.
Compared with the great players in the history of the World Cup, Pele, Cruyff, Maradona, Zidane and Ronaldo. It won’t be easy, but it’s true that in Sunday’s World Cup final, the title could put Messi on a par with Maradona, which means a lot for Argentina, which has been talking about it.
Messi continues to set a record: he has played in the World Cup five times with assists and is expected to overtake Matthaeus to become the player with the most appearances in the history of the World Cup (currently 24). Surpassing Batistuta to become the Argentine with the most goals in the World Cup (currently 11 goals) will be a milestone.
The media all over the world want to know if anyone can stop Messi, who will fight for the most important honor.
